Determination of trace elements in 13 traditional Chinese medicines in medicated diet for diabetes mellitus by ICP-MS

Abstract

Objective: To investigate six trace elements including Cr, Zn, Mn, Se, Cu and V of 13 traditional Chinese medicines (TCM) commonly used in diet therapy of diabetes mellitus. Method: The samples were prepared through digesting in a microwave oven and determined with Inductively Coupled Plasma Mass Spectrometry (ICP-MS). Result: The correlative coefficients of the calibration curves were above 0. 999. Standard addition recovery was 88. 7% -110.0% and RSD ≤7. 0%. Under the given analytical conditions, the results obtained showed that the contents of the six trace elements varied in these TCM samples, for element Cr, ranging between 0-11. 82 μg · g-1, Mn in 4. 36-564. 3 μg · g-1, Cu in 0. 55-13. 34 μg · g-1, Zn in 3. 19-86. 23 μg · g-1 Se in 0-0. 39 μg · g-1 and V in 0. 05-12. 04 μg · g-1, respectively. Conclusion: The possible relationship between the content of the six trace elements and 13 TCM samples for dietetic therapy of diabetes mellitus was also discussed.
